Peter & Kim welcomes new partner Elodie Dulac in Singapore

Peter & Kim is pleased to announce that internationally recognised arbitration specialist, Elodie Dulac, will join the firm as a Partner in its Singapore office effective from 2 June 2026

Elodie has been based in Singapore for 20 years and joins from King & Spalding where she had been for over 15 years. She brings extensive experience as counsel in commercial arbitration and investment treaty arbitrations across the Asia-Pacific region and beyond with particular expertise in disputes in the energy sector. In addition to her work as counsel, Elodie sits regularly as an arbitrator.

Elodie is well-placed to support the firm’s bridge between Europe and Asia in commercial and investment arbitrations. As a Singapore-based French practitioner, Elodie has a strong track record handling disputes spanning Europe and Asia-Pacific across various industry sectors. Elodie has particularly deep experience of African energy disputes in which she has acted for both Asia-Pacific and European clients alike, strengthening the firm’s geographical capabilities in this expanding sector.

Elodie is a highly respected arbitration practitioner with an outstanding reputation for strategic, commercial and technically excellent work on complex, high-value matters” said SeungMin Lee, Managing Partner of Peter & Kim’s Singapore office. “Her arrival enhances our ability to support clients on their most complex cross-border matters in the Asia-Pacific and beyond”.

Elodie said: “I am delighted to join Peter & Kim, which has established itself as one of the leading and most dynamic arbitration practices in the Asia-Pacific region. Peter & Kim offers a unique platform bridging the Asia-Pacific and Europe, deeply rooted in civil law and in common law, making it an ideal platform to best serve my clients in both commercial and investment treaty arbitrations. I look forward to contributing to the further development of the firm’s strength in South-East Asia, and to working closely with the team in the region and with the broader global team”.
